Program 描述

The Enrollment Management team meets 1-2 times per month to discuss enrollment goals, review recent EM actions, determine how to allocate EM funds, and make recommendations on scheduling, 保留, 和招聘 initiatives.

The team recommends FTES targets, communicates progress towards stated targets, and provides guidance for the campus community in achieving enrollment goals.

好处

Funds were used to support:

  1. Marketing action plans (MAPS) developed by Instructional areas above and beyond what was funded through IEPI.
  2. Adoption of new orientation software that will better facilitate new incoming students processes.
  3. Adoption of Campus Logic software in Financial Aid.
  4. Hourly Reg Workers and Call Center employees to assist with peak student demand timeframes.

Enrollment data is provided to the EM committee on a regular basis during meetings and via email. Data is shared with the larger campus community at panning and budget forums that are held at regular intervals throughout the year. Important topics such as enrollment targets, apportionement revenue, 招聘, 持久性, and class 时间表 are regularly covered
